U-Bora services contract awarded

by ArabianBusiness.com staff writer on Wednesday, 12 September 2007

Sensaire Services has won a US $32.67 million (AED120 million) contract for work on the U-Bora Towers development.

Under the contract, the firm will install MEP services for the project in Business Bay, Dubai. Sensaire has mobilised on site and is currently undertaking sub-structure drainage works.

U-Bora Tower is a mixed-use development comprising of a 56-storey commercial tower and a 16-storey residential tower, plus 7,000m2 of retail space. The project developer is South Korean firm Bando Engineering and Construction.
